I have found a problem in the Rviz Tutorial [closed]
In the Rviz Tutorial Markers: Sending Basic Shapes (C++) in the code written for the Notetic Distribution.
At line 18
marker.header.frame_id = "/my_frame";
should be changed to
marker.header.frame_id = "my_frame";
